• 0
Romany72

حماية ملف MDF , LDF

سؤال

قمت بعمـل برنامج بلغة سى شـارب يعمل على جـهاز واحــد فقط

 

وبالتالى قمت بتنزيل  SQL server express 2008 r2 

 

وقمت بدمج ملف mdf , ldf  مــع مـلف البرنـــامـج  والحمد لله البرنـامج يعـمـل بـنــجـاح 

 

ولكن مشكلتى ان العميل يمكنه الوصول  لملفات mdf , ldf   بكل سهولة من ملف البرنامج

 

فــكـيـــف يـــمـكـــن حــمـــايــــة الـمـلـفــان 

 

وكيف يمكننى جعل العميل يأخذ نسخة احتياطية من قاعدة البيانات

 

                        وأشـــكركــم

تم تعديل بواسطه Romany72
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

2 إجابة على هذا السؤال .

  • 0

هذه الملفات ستكون دائما قيد الاستخدام بالتالي لن يستطيع عمل شيء لها .

واما اخذ نسخة احتياطية فانت يجب ان توفر مثل هذه الميزة في البرنامج او تستخدم اداة خارجية تقوم بهذا الامر بحيث يتم عملها بشكل دوري .

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

شوف يا اخى العزيز

اعتقد انك تحاول ان ترفق قاعدة البيانات مع البرنامج حتى يمكن للعميل ان يقوم بعمل Attach 

ولكن فى نفس الوقت انت خائف بخصوص امكانية وصول العميل الى ملفات قاعدة البيانات و حذفها 

نعم يمكن للعميل ان يفعل ذلك حيث ان قاعدة البيانات مازالت خارج الاستخدام حتى يقوم العميل بعمل Attach

ولكن بعد عمل Attach تصبح قاعدة البيانات قيد الاستخدام ولا يمكن حذف ملفاتها

الحل فى وجهة نظرى

قم بارفاق ملفات قاعدة البيانات داخل ملف مضغوط من نوع Zip 

ويكون الملف محمى بكلمة مرور

قم بفك ضغط الملفات و عمل Attach لقاعدة البيانات بشكل برمجي و بدون تدخل من العميل 

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ان

  • يستعرض القسم حالياً   0 members

    لا يوجد أعضاء مسجلين يشاهدون هذه الصفحة .